Output 901cde621b7e3bfa324851b1c21260bd5903ac98319383066e1c4c3dafec9560:0

value
1130393
script pubkey
OP_0 OP_PUSHBYTES_20 de531416e93a8692244d6f03fb11ecce71cc3f9a
address
bc1qmef3g9hf82rfyfzdduplky0veecuc0u6c9nvm6
transaction
901cde621b7e3bfa324851b1c21260bd5903ac98319383066e1c4c3dafec9560
spent
true